完善资料让更多小伙伴认识你,还能领取20积分哦, 立即完善>
在ESP32-C3上无法勾选蓝牙功能的原因可能有以下几点:
1. **版本兼容性问题**:首先,请确保您使用的ESP-IDF版本与ESP32-C3的硬件兼容。ESP32-C3是较新的产品,可能需要较新的ESP-IDF版本。您提到的版本是V4.4,但建议您检查ESP-IDF的官方文档或更新日志,以确认是否支持ESP32-C3。 2. **Kconfig配置问题**:在ESP-IDF中,功能选项通常在`menuconfig`中进行配置。如果蓝牙功能无法勾选,可能是因为某些依赖条件未满足。检查`menuconfig`中的相关选项,看看是否有其他需要勾选的选项。 3. **硬件支持**:ESP32-C3支持Wi-Fi和蓝牙功能,但具体的支持程度可能因芯片型号和版本而异。请确保您的ESP32-C3硬件支持蓝牙功能。 4. **软件错误或bug**:有时候,软件中的错误或bug可能导致某些功能无法正常配置。尝试清理项目(例如,使用`make clean`命令),然后重新运行`make menuconfig`。 5. **权限问题**:在某些情况下,文件权限问题可能导致配置文件无法正确读取或写入。检查您的项目目录和文件权限,确保您有足够的权限进行修改。 6. **环境问题**:确保您的开发环境设置正确,包括编译器、工具链和其他依赖项。错误的环境设置可能导致配置问题。 解决步骤: 1. 检查ESP-IDF版本是否支持ESP32-C3。 2. 运行`make menuconfig`,检查蓝牙功能的相关选项和依赖。 3. 确认ESP32-C3硬件支持蓝牙功能。 4. 尝试清理项目并重新配置。 5. 检查文件权限。 6. 检查开发环境设置。 |
|
|
|
只有小组成员才能发言,加入小组>>
1042 浏览 1 评论
562浏览 6评论
470浏览 5评论
有没有办法在不使用混杂模式的情况下实现Wifi驱动程序接收缓冲区访问中断呢?
454浏览 5评论
456浏览 4评论
428浏览 4评论
小黑屋| 手机版| Archiver| 电子发烧友 ( 湘ICP备2023018690号 )
GMT+8, 2024-12-5 03:20 , Processed in 1.933576 second(s), Total 82, Slave 65 queries .
Powered by 电子发烧友网
© 2015 bbs.elecfans.com
关注我们的微信
下载发烧友APP
电子发烧友观察
版权所有 © 湖南华秋数字科技有限公司
电子发烧友 (电路图) 湘公网安备 43011202000918 号 电信与信息服务业务经营许可证:合字B2-20210191 工商网监 湘ICP备2023018690号